Tidewater is a chapter member of the Delaware B.A.S.S. Federation Nation. The members of Tidewater are involved in club activities to help promote the sport of bass fishing, conservation awareness, and youth programs interested in the growing sport of bass fishing. Members of Tidewater have competed in the BASS Federation Championships, Regional Tournaments and BASS Tour Opens, as well as State Federation Qualifiers. Denault Advances to Nationals

Don Denault of Tidewater advanced to Nationals with his stellar performance at West Virginia on the Ohio river.  Don caught 8 fish for 13.04 pounds in three days of competition to finish third overall in the mid-atlantic divisional.  The fishing was tough and Don stuck with an area and kept throwing his green pumpkin tube to amass the weight and to represent Delaware in the Nationals at Floridas Harris Chain of Lakes.

Don is now the fourth Tidewater member to advance to a National event.  Way to go Don!
